Baked Shrimp With Garlic Lemon Butter Sauce Recipe

This baked shrimp with garlic lemon butter sauce is a quick and delicious seafood dish, featuring tender shrimp baked in a rich, zesty butter sauce with garlic and lemon. Perfect for busy weeknights or elegant dinners, this easy recipe is packed with flavor and ready in just 20 minutes!

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 lb large sh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 4 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p fresh lemon juice
  • 1 tsp lemon zest
  • ½ tsp salt
  • ¼ tsp black pepper
  • ¼ t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
  • 2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
  • 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ese (optional)

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Arrange shrimp in a single layer in a baking dish.
  • In a small bowl, mix melted butter, garlic, lemon juice, lemon zest, salt, pepper, and red pepper flakes.
  • Pour the butter mixture over the shrimp and toss to coat evenly.
  • Bake for 10-12 minutes, until shrimp turn pink and opaque.
  • Sprinkle with fresh parsley and Parmesan (if using).
  • Serve warm with rice, pasta, or crusty bread.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, marinate shrimp in the garlic butter sauce for 10 minutes before baking.
  • Serve with a side of roasted vegetables or a fresh salad.
  • Use fresh or frozen shrimp; if frozen, thaw before cooking.
